Ireland’s 3,000-driver shortage is concentrated in pharma logistics, food transport, and port operations. As a growing economy with specialized transport needs, traditional recruitment channels are increasingly insufficient.
Mercato delle assunzioni a Irlanda
| Driver Shortage | 3,000 unfilled positions |
| Average Salary Expectation | EUR 2,500–3,800/month |
| Available Drivers on Fyndaro | 300+ verified profiles |
| Key Logistics Hubs | Dublin (port and distribution), Cork (southern port), Shannon (air cargo), Limerick (mid-west hub) |

Ireland’s 3,000-driver shortage is driven by an aging workforce, growing pharma/tech sectors, and increasing e-commerce deliveries. Annual driver retirements outpace new CPC qualifications.
